Description Janusz Kaczmarek 2024-10-23 13:24:36 UTC
With a over-sufficient number of items, when more than one patron has placed hold, and the holds have been partially filled (checked-in = waiting for pick up), the number of items to pull in the Holds to pull table shows the total number of holds, including those waiting.  This erroneously suggests to the librarian to pull an excessive number of items from the shelves.
Comment 1 Janusz Kaczmarek 2024-10-23 13:41:19 UTC
Created attachment 173218 [details] [review]
Bug 38239: Incorrect number of items to pull (in Holds to pull) with partially filled holds

With a over-sufficient number of items, when more than one patron has
placed hold, and the holds have been partially filled (checked-in =
waiting for pick up), the number of items to pull in the Holds
to pull table shows the total number of holds, including those waiting.
This erroneously suggests to the librarian to pull an excessive number
of items from the shelves.

Test plan:
==========

1. For a bibliographic record with more than two items (in ktd, e.g.
   "Lanark a life in four books"), place hold for two patrons.
2. On the Holds to pull page control that there are two items to pull.
3. As a librarian from the library of one of the patrons, Check-in one
   item.
4. Note that in Holds to pull table you still see two items to pull,
   which is misleading.
5. Apply the patch; restart_all.
6. Now you should see only one item to be pulled.
